"Bot" is an English word that is an abbreviated form of "robot". In English, "bot" is usually used to refer to a robot or automated program.
Here are some common uses and explanations of "bot" in different fields:
Robot: In the fields of science, technology, and engineering, "bot" is often used to refer to a robot, which is an automated device capable of performing tasks autonomously. Robots can be used for a variety of purposes, such as industrial robots on production lines, medical robots, and adventure robots.
Virtual assistants: In the computer and Internet fields, "bot" can also refer to virtual assistants, i.e., programs that automate interactions and services through artificial intelligence technology. These virtual assistants can answer questions, provide information, perform tasks, etc., such as Siri, Alexa and Google Assistant.
Webbots: In the web and social media space, "bot" refers to a web robot, i.e., a program that can be programmed to automate specific tasks. These tasks can include posting messages, replying to comments, collecting data, and so on. Some webbots are powered by artificial intelligence technology and can mimic human behavior and conversation.
Game bots: In the gaming world, "bot" can also refer to computer-controlled characters in games, i.e. virtual characters controlled by a computer program. These game bots can appear as opponents or teammates to provide gaming experiences and challenges.
